"Prime Mates" is the first episode (part one) of The Powerpuff Girls season six, and the sixty-fourth overall. It aired on April 16, 2004 on Cartoon Network. It was written by Mike Kim, directed by John McIntyre, and voiced directed by Collette Sunderman.

Music

The main title theme and music were composed by James L. Venable, Thomas Chase, and Steve Rucker. Venable and Jennifer Kes Remington were also credited for providing additional music. The end title song was performed by Bis. The music editor was Joe Privitelli.

Behind the scenes

  • The episode title is a play on "Primates." You're welcome.
  • Mojo owns a stuffed doll of Monkey in his superhero outfit; Monkey is really Monkey, the pet monkey of Dexter in Dexter's Laboratory.
  • Rocko Socko was one of Mojo's minions in The Powerpuff Girls Movie.
